Drivers
The China Veterinary Active Pharmaceutical Ingredient (API) Market is propelled by several key factors, most notably the significant expansion of the country’s livestock industry, driven by escalating domestic and global demand for animal protein. This growth mandates increased investment in animal health management, leading to a higher consumption of veterinary medicines and vaccines, which in turn fuels the need for veterinary APIs. Furthermore, China is experiencing a rapid rise in pet ownership and growing awareness regarding companion animal health and welfare, particularly among the expanding middle class with greater disposable incomes. This societal shift is leading to increased spending on pet care, veterinary services, and specialized medicines, thereby creating a sustained and growing market for high-quality, companion animal-specific APIs such as antibiotics, anti-inflammatory drugs, and dermatological treatments. The rising incidence of transboundary and zoonotic diseases also acts as a critical driver, necessitating the development and mass production of APIs for parasiticides and other anti-infectives to maintain biosecurity and public health standards. China’s competitive advantage in manufacturing, often providing low-cost generic APIs, also solidifies its position as a major supplier to the global market, reinforcing domestic production and R&D investment in the veterinary API sector.
Restraints
Despite robust growth, the China Veterinary API Market faces specific restraints that limit its full potential. A significant challenge stems from the high costs associated with rigorous R&D, manufacturing, and the lengthy, stringent regulatory approval processes for new animal drugs and APIs. This complexity and high barrier to entry can limit innovation and the widespread introduction of novel treatments, especially for small and medium-sized enterprises. Technical hurdles also exist, particularly the difficulties in the large-scale synthesis of complex, large molecule APIs, which are increasingly demanded for advanced biological therapies. Moreover, China’s export-oriented veterinary API sector is vulnerable to international trade tensions, such as tariffs imposed by key markets like the U.S., which reduce China’s global competitiveness, affecting supply chains and creating cost pressures. Latest Trends
The China Veterinary API Market is influenced by several pronounced trends focusing on specialization and technological integration. The most significant trend is the sustained and rapid growth in demand for parasiticides and anti-infectives, driven by the ongoing need for routine disease control in both livestock and companion animals. This dominance is expected to continue, with parasiticides remaining the fastest-growing API type. Accompanying this is the rising focus on companion animal care, fueled by increasing pet ownership rates, which drives the demand for specialized and premium APIs for pet-specific treatments. Another critical trend involves the growing R&D investment in veterinary API manufacturing, signaling a move towards higher quality and more innovative drug formulations to meet stringent domestic and international standards. Furthermore, the market is witnessing the accelerated adoption of precision animal health technologies, which require targeted APIs and facilitate early disease detection and remote veterinary care. Finally, the broader global trend of expanding outsourcing services is enabling Chinese manufacturers to solidify their role as key global suppliers, leveraging their manufacturing capacity and cost efficiency to attract international pharmaceutical clients.
